I'm wondering... is it bad to like or subscribe to a comic solely to show support, or just because of your like for their art style... even though you're not necessarily a fan of their comic genre (i.e. for me, horror). I'm wary of subscribing especially because I've seen persons say, "don't subscribe if you don't read".

That's because on Tapas, those who subscribe but don't read the comic/novel are listed as dead subs in the systems programing and it actually hurts the stuff that determined the status of the comic by the system. So if you are goin to check each update and whatever, it's ok. But really, if you think the art is nice even if it's not your thing a lil note goes a long way too.

If you like their art enough to click the like button you're totally fine to sub if you feel the urge. It's a little thing, just one click of a button, but it could mean a lot, especially to a smaller creator. The only thing people don't want is sub for sub promotions because those people never actually keep up with comics they sub to because they sub to like hundreds of people at once and clearly don't read anything they sub. But even if you're a sub that only tunes in a few times a month when there's enough updates, that's fine.

I don't sub if I don't plan to read it at all. I have friends, but I generally won't try to give fake support.

It's best to subscribe to comics you're legitimately interested in reading. Reads and likes will keep a comic alive, not subs.

I agree. And also as a creator I want my subscribers to sub because they like my art and story, find it engaging and want more. If people are just subbing here and there with no actual interest in the work, how would I know if the people who follow me really like my comic?
